Who are the al-Aqsa Martyrs Brigades?

The al-Aqsa Martyrs Brigades are a Palestinian militant group that has been involved in numerous attacks against Israeli targets over the years. The group is known for its violent tactics and has been designated as a terrorist organization by the United States, the European Union, and Israel. The al-Aqsa Martyrs Brigades have been responsible for the deaths of numerous Israeli civilians and soldiers, as well as carrying out suicide bombings and other acts of terrorism.
